Electric Fireplace Heater
An electric fireplace heater is a practical way to add warmth and elegance to a room. These models make use of ceramic heating plates that heat air, which is later circulated throughout the room.
In contrast to forced-air systems, these units are cool to the touch and don't release allergens and dust into your home. They also have features like overheat protection as well as CSA Group certification.

The output of heat
Electric fireplace heaters can warm a room with a minimum of energy. They can be used year-round without needing to perform regular maintenance, such as sweeping, vacuuming or cleaning. They are also less expensive than traditional fireplaces, even when they run all day. The cost of venting and fuel is not included in the cost which makes them an option that is more affordable for homeowners.
The amount of heat produced by an electric fireplace is contingent on the heating system used and also the voltage that is applied to it. MagikFlame electric fireplaces, for example, typically state their BTU capacity in the description or details of each product to ensure that the purchasers are aware of the amount of heat they produce.
A standard 5,000 Btu fireplace can heat a room of around 400 square feet. Homes with high ceilings may require a more powerful unit to provide heat.
Electric fireplaces typically work on two different principles to generate heat: convection and radiant heating. The former works by blowing hot air into the room via top vents, which then warms the objects and people that are in the path of the air. The second technique uses infrared heat to heat the surface of furniture and people, which emits warmth to the surrounding space.
The most popular method by which an electric fireplace can create flame effects is through the use of LED lights and mirrors to create a realistic effect. The more advanced models however, use the water-vapor system to create a realistic smoke look that is so realistic that people will do a double take when they first see them.
Whatever kind of heat an electric fireplace produces, it will have many features that let you customize the experience. There are adjustable heat settings, a timer option, remote control functionality and more. You can make your electric fireplace more convenient and enjoyable by choosing the features that meet your needs.
Safety
Like any electric device an electric fireplace heater isn't without its dangers. The risks are less than those of wood or gas fireplaces. Electric fireplaces don't produce sparks or carbon monoxide and are generally safe to use around children. They also tend to be able to heat at a lower temperature and are typically much more efficient than traditional fireplaces, meaning they require less space. They are a great option for Lynnbolvin.top small spaces, particularly when you have children or pets.
Electric fireplaces are a great way to replicate the look of a real fireplace without the associated hazards. They don't contain actual flames, but rather a special screen that emits artificial flames with very little heat behind them. This results in a simple fireplace that can be placed on any wall. Many models come with a protective glass which is cool to the touch and helps prevent burns when in contact with the fireplace.
As with any electric appliance the safety of an electric fireplace depends on how well it is used and the amount of maintenance carried out. Make sure that the fireplace is properly anchored to the wall and away from areas of high traffic to prevent it from being tipped over. Additionally, make sure that the fireplace isn't directly in contact with combustible materials and does not block the vents through which hot air escapes.
The fireplace should not be plugged in when not in use. If you are planning to make any mechanical or electrical modifications to your heater it is recommended to consult a residential electrician. This will reduce the risk of an accident.
It is also a good idea to check the cord frequently for signs of wear. If they are visibly damaged or worn, they need to be replaced. In addition the fireplace should not be installed in close proximity to water or exposed damp areas, like bathrooms, laundry rooms gardens and yards.
